Roger Holmes' reply


"Yes, I support in principle all three of your propositions as tax should be related directly to ability to pay. That is one reason why I do not support big increases in VAT which affects the less well off more than the richer. I also support measures to reduce the pay differentials somwhat because they are growing too wide. The gap between rich and poor is too big and getting greater. One way to promote this would be to revive the late Edward Heath's idea of pay rises containing a flat rate element as well as the percentage. His 'pound plus four per cent' may not have been quite the right levels but the principle, added to a minimum pay level as we now have, seems to me correct".

Roger Holmes, MK PC for SE Cornwall.
